**AtlanticCare Regional Medical Center (Atlantic City & Mainland Campuses):**
AtlanticCare Regional Medical Center (ARMC) is a major player in the region, operating two campuses: one in Atlantic City and another in Galloway Township (Mainland Campus). ARMC is a large, integrated healthcare system, offering a wide range of services. Both campuses are designated as Level II Trauma Centers, indicating a commitment to comprehensive emergency care, which is critical for COPD patients experiencing exacerbations.
CMS Star Ratings: ARMC's overall CMS star ratings fluctuate. It is essential to check the most recent CMS data for the most current information. CMS star ratings are based on various factors, including patient outcomes, safety of care, and patient experience.
Pulmonary Services: ARMC boasts a dedicated pulmonary department, providing diagnostic and therapeutic services for COPD. They offer pulmonary function testing, bronchoscopy, and respiratory therapy. The hospital also has a pulmonary rehabilitation program, which is a crucial component of COPD management, helping patients improve lung function and quality of life. The availability of specialized respiratory therapists is a key indicator of quality pulmonary care.
Emergency Room Wait Times: ER wait times can be a significant concern for COPD patients. ARMC's ER wait times vary depending on the campus and time of day. Publicly available data, such as that provided by the CMS, can offer insights into average wait times. It's crucial to understand that these are averages, and individual experiences may differ.
Telehealth: AtlanticCare has expanded its telehealth offerings. This is particularly beneficial for follow-up appointments, medication management, and remote monitoring of COPD patients. Telehealth can improve access to care, especially for those with mobility limitations or who live a distance from the hospital. Check the AtlanticCare website for current telehealth options and availability.
**Shore Medical Center (Somers Point):**
Shore Medical Center, located in Somers Point, is another significant healthcare provider in the region, conveniently located for residents of 08230. Shore Medical Center is known for its community-focused approach and commitment to patient-centered care.
CMS Star Ratings: Shore Medical Center consistently receives positive CMS star ratings. This indicates a strong performance across various quality metrics. Review the most recent CMS data for the current rating.
Pulmonary Services: Shore Medical Center offers comprehensive pulmonary services, including diagnostic testing, respiratory therapy, and pulmonary rehabilitation. Their pulmonary rehabilitation program is designed to improve lung function, reduce symptoms, and enhance overall well-being. The hospital's commitment to pulmonary rehabilitation suggests a focus on long-term COPD management.
Emergency Room Wait Times: Shore Medical Center generally has shorter ER wait times compared to larger hospitals. This can be advantageous for COPD patients needing prompt attention. Publicly available data can provide insights into average wait times.
Telehealth: Shore Medical Center has been expanding its telehealth services, offering virtual consultations and remote monitoring options. This can improve access to care and convenience for COPD patients. Check the hospital website for the latest telehealth offerings.

**Pulmonary Rehabilitation Programs:**
Pulmonary rehabilitation programs are a cornerstone of COPD management. These programs provide education, exercise, and support to help patients improve lung function, reduce symptoms, and enhance their quality of life.
